I started learning music around the same time that I was being taught alphabets. My first music lessons came from my mother before I started formal training at the age of four under the guidance of Sri Dilip K Roy. Though I have also been trained in Indian Classical Music, Rabindra Sangeet has always been my passion. I am very fortunate to have been a student of the renowned singer Srimati Maya Sen. At Presidency University, I am the faculty in-charge of the choir.

Selected highlights:
Awarded "Sangeet Pravakar" in Rabindra Sangeet (senior diploma) from Prayag Sangeet Samity, Allahabad (1994)
Awarded "Sangeet Bhushan" in Indian Classical Music (senior diploma in vocal) from Pracheen Kala Kendra, Chandigarh (1994)
Awarded "Sangeet Bivakar" in Kathak Nritya (senior diploma in Indian Classical Dance) from Bangiya Sangeet Parishad, West Bengal (1989)
Stood 1st in West Bengal music competition (Rabindrasangeet, junior category) at Raj Bhavan, Kolkata (1989)
Stood 2nd in West Bengal Bengali recitation competitions at Rabindra Bharati Society, Kolkata (1993, 1994)
